Why go interactive?

Interactive ebooks go beyond static text. They can include audio, video, clickable elements, quizzes, animations, timelines, and more. This enriched format helps capture attention, improve retention, and create memorable experiences—especially in education, training, children’s books, and nonfiction content.

Step 1: Audit your current catalog

Start by reviewing your existing titles. Which books could benefit from interactivity? Focus on:

  • Educational or instructional content
  • Children’s and illustrated books
  • Corporate or training manuals
  • Nonfiction titles that include data, charts, or step-by-step processes

You don’t have to convert everything at once. Prioritize high-performing or evergreen content that has long-term potential in digital format.

Step 2: Choose your level of interactivity

Not all ebooks need to be multimedia-rich. Decide whether your project requires:

  • Basic enhancements (hyperlinks, pop-up notes, embedded images)
  • Moderate interaction (audio narration, quizzes, glossaries)
  • Full multimedia (animations, video, user progress tracking)

This helps define your tools, budget, and timeline.

Step 4: Adapt your content for digital reading

Converting a print book is not just a format change—it’s a design shift. Consider:

  • Shorter paragraphs and modular structure
  • Mobile responsiveness
  • Clear navigation and user-friendly UX
  • Opportunities to prompt reader action or reflection

User experience should guide your design decisions, especially for educational or young audiences.

Step 5: Distribute smart

Once your interactive ebook is ready, decide how you’ll distribute it:

  • On your own platform or digital library
  • Through schools or corporate networks
  • Via email marketing or gated downloads
  • As a subscription or one-time purchase

Selling directly allows you to own the reader relationship and capture valuable insights from analytics and user behavior.

Step 6: Promote and measure

Launch with a marketing plan: teaser videos, sample access, email campaigns, social media clips, or partnerships with educators or influencers. Then track key metrics:

  • Completion rates
  • Time on page
  • Clicks or interactions
  • Return visits

This helps you understand what works and optimize future releases.
